
The Relational Field: Developing Healthy Relationships Through Wise Communication
Forming intimate relationships are necessary for both an integrated sense of self in the world and the development of healthy coping mechanisms to help us overcome life's inherent struggles. Often times, some of our most troubling experiences stem from our interactions with others. Through our formative years, most of us have learned patterns of communicating that are often maladaptive and push people away, despite our need to feel close. In this talk, Andrew explores how the Buddha's teachings on Wise Communication can bring us into healthy relationships.
